JOB DESCRIPTION
AIM OF THE ROLE:
The IT Resource Coordinator role has responsibility for overseeing resource scheduling for both internal Project Engineering resource and 3rd party Field Engineering resource. The role will involve a close working relationship with Project Managers, Network Delivery Team Leaders and Network Engineers which will include planning, scheduling and prioritising resource bookings based on technical requirements. We are looking for someone who has a level of network knowledge who will understand technology and skill sets required for specific work.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
Duties will include, but are not restricted to the following:
- Responsibility for all resource bookings for project delivery related activities
- Scheduling of on-site Field Engineer visits throughout the UK - ensure the most cost-effective options are used (including 3rd party supplier resource where appropriate)
- Raising Purchase Orders to secure bookings with 3rd parties and monthly PO reconciliation
- Utilising 3rd party resource for device builds so we can easily scale up when we have large orders
- Responsibility for booking Hyderabad project engineering resource ensuring the team are fully utilised
- Providing monthly resource utilisation reports
- Ensuring the scheduling system accurately reflects project engineering bookings
- Attending internal project kick off meetings to ensure we understand and plan resource requirements as early as possible with new projects
- Work closely with the Project Managers and Network Engineers to ensure efficient bookings to meet project delivery dates
- Attend (via Teams) monthly service reviews with key 3rd party Field Suppliers
- Document and maintain processes in line with working practices
